Screenshot Awareness Improves Accuracy In Claude Computer Use Workflows
Reliable automation depends on assistants understanding layout structure rather than guessing interface behavior.
Claude Computer Use workflows interpret screenshots directly during execution which improves navigation reliability across environments.
Buttons become easier to identify.
Navigation paths remain stable across interface changes.
Execution accuracy improves across unfamiliar dashboards.
Claude Computer Use workflows behave closer to real assistants than traditional automation scripts.
